1. 首页 > 星座日期 > 文章页面

使用时间函数测算年龄(运用时间函数结合出生年月日计算年龄)

怎么使用excel中的时间函数计算员工的年龄
excel用时间函数计算年龄
何使用时间函数测算年龄 年龄是一个人最基本的属性之一,而在计算机程序中,我们也需要经常用到年龄这个信息。
通常情况下,我们可以通过当前日期和出生日期来计算一个人的年龄。
如何使用时间函数来计算年龄呢? 首先,我们需要了解几个时间函数的概念。
在Python中,有一个时间模块叫做datetime,它提供了一些关于时间处理的函数,如datetime.datetime.now()表示当前时间,datetime.datetime(year, month, day)表示一个具体的日期。
比如,我们可以通过输入一个出生年月日的字符串,来得到一个datetime类型的出生日期: ``` born_date = "1995-01-01" born = datetime.datetime.strptime(born_date, "%Y-%m-%d") ``` 这里,我们使用了strptime函数将字符串转换成datetime类型,并且给出了字符串的格式化方式。
接下来,我们需要得到当前日期: ``` now = datetime.datetime.now() ``` 现在,我们就可以计算出一个人的年龄了: ``` age = now.year - born.year - ((now.month, now.day) < (born.month, born.day)) ``` 这个公式很简单,就是今年的年份减去出生年份,再根据月份和日期来判断是否已经过了生日,如果没有,年龄就要-1。
最后,我们可以将年龄打印出来: ``` print("该用户的年龄为:", age) ``` 然后,我们就可以在计算机程序中使用这个年龄信息了。
总结一下,使用时间函数测算年龄,我们需要了解datetime模块的函数,包括strptime和now,还要掌握计算年龄的公式。
计算年龄可以帮助我们更精确地了解一个人,从而更好地为他们提供服务。
excel用时间函数计算年龄

联系我们

Q Q:

微信号:

工作日:9:30-18:30,节假日休息

微信